Stored Procedure en MySQL Server


Un stored procedure es un programa (o función) el cual está físicamente almacenado en un banco de datos o base de datos. La exacta implementación de un stored procedureincluyendo lo que es y como es implementado varía de un manejador de bases de datos a otro.

La sintaxis de los Stored Procedure en MySQL es significativa porq cambia mucho con respecto a 
otros Gestores de Base de datos, sino tienes experiencia en la sintaxis de MySQL no importa aqui te doy una ayudadita para que puedas crear tu primer Stored Procedure.





DELIMITER $$

CREATE PROCEDURE [Nombre_Procedure] (
accion char(1), 
[Nombre_Variable int,
[Nombre_variable2 char(1)
)

BEGIN

CASE 
WHEN accion = 'S' then
SELECT [Campo1], [Campo2]  FROM [Nombre_Tabla] WHERE 
                               [Campo1] = [Nombre_Variable]  AND [Campo2]=  [Nombre_variable2];
ELSE 
SELECT * FROM [Nombre_Tabla];
END CASE;
END $$

DELIMITER  ;


0 Response to "Stored Procedure en MySQL Server"

Software Administrativo

Powered by Blogger